Pool miners follow an analogous workflow, illustrated below, which permits mining pool operators to pay miners based on their share of the work accomplished. The mining pool will get new transactions from the network utilizing bitcoind. Using one of the strategies mentioned later, every miner’s mining software connects to the pool and requests the data it must construct block headers. Marathon Digital has been the largest winner as the inventory is up by over 2,760% within the final 6-months.<br />In each solo and pool mining, the mining software program needs to get the knowledge necessary to assemble block headers. This subsection describes, in a linear way, how that info is transmitted and used. However, in precise implementations, parallel threads and queuing are used to keep ASIC hashers working at maximum capability. The data the miner sends to the pool known as a share because it proves the miner did a share of the work. By likelihood, some shares the pool receives will also be under the community target—the mining pool sends these to the network to be added to the block chain. Most crypto cash use mining, or the proof-of-work protocol, because the consensus mechanism to generate the underlying distributed blockchain. The different method increasingly employed is the proof-of-stake (PoS) protocol. While mining is a resource-exhaustive process, staking as an alternative requires holding cryptocurrency for an prolonged period to earn block rewards. Several cash think about the transfer from PoW to PoS to attain more environmentally sustainable practices.

Bitcoin halved its mining reward—from 12.5 to 6.25—for the third time on May eleven, 2020. However, the block you closed and obtained a reward for isn't yet confirmed. The block is not confirmed until five blocks later when it has gone by way of that many validations. Each block incorporates the hash of the previous block—so when the following block's hash is generated, the earlier block's hash is included. Remember that if even one character adjustments, the hash adjustments, so the hash of each following block will change.
